Deck Beam Replacement in Seattle, WA

Deck beam replacement services involve removing and installing new support beams that form the foundational structure of a deck. This work is typically needed when existing beams have become damaged, rotted, or compromised due to age, weather exposure, or pests. Projects can range from replacing individual beams to complete overhauls of the support system, ensuring the deck remains safe and stable for everyday use. Property owners often request this service when noticing sagging, uneven surfaces, or visible deterioration in the beams, and they want to understand the scope of work, materials used, and how the replacement will impact the overall stability of their outdoor space.

Before requesting deck beam replacement, homeowners usually seek clarity on the extent of damage and whether the entire support system needs attention or just specific beams. It’s important to consider the type of materials suitable for the existing deck structure, the potential need for permits, and how the replacement process might affect other components like joists or decking boards. Understanding these factors helps property owners make informed decisions about maintaining the safety, appearance, and longevity of their decks.

Deck Beam Replacement Questions

What are deck beams and why are they important? Deck beams support the weight of the deck structure and help maintain stability, ensuring safety and longevity of the outdoor space.

When should deck beams be replaced? Replacement is recommended when beams show signs of rot, cracks, or significant damage that compromise structural integrity.

What materials are used for deck beam replacement? Common materials include pressure-treated lumber, cedar, or composite options, chosen based on durability and weather resistance.

How can property owners tell if deck beams need replacement? Visible signs such as sagging, warping, or decay indicate that beams may need to be replaced to ensure safety and stability.
